Home owners have several options for improving and safeguarding their outside timber surface areas besides staining. Deck sealer: Giving a transparent safety layer without modifying the timber's shade, sealer is suitable for showcasing the timber's natural elegance while supplying security.

It may lead to an uneven finish, with excess tarnish merging, leaking, or drying right into thick patches. It can also cover the wood's all-natural grain and texture, diminishing the preferred visual. In addition, too much discoloration may not fully permeate the wood, resulting in inadequate adhesion and early wear. Additionally, thick layers of tarnish are susceptible to peeling, splitting, and blistering as they battle to bond with the surface area.


Begin by completely cleaning the deck to get rid of dust, particles, and loose or flaking old discolor. Fining sand or stripping may be essential to smooth the surface area and make sure proper adhesion of the new stain. Evaluate a small location to ensure compatibility between the old and brand-new discolor. Pick a tarnish compatible with the existing tarnish type and color.
